The DRC Ebola outbreak has passed 6,600 confirmed cases, while some treatment centers in Bunia are nearing capacity. Here is what the latest official reports mean for patients, families, and travelers, including early symptoms and when to seek urgent care.

Updated September 8, 2026. Case figures reflect data through September 5, published in ECDC’s September 7 update.

The DRC Ebola outbreak has reached 6,604 confirmed cases and 3,175 deaths, with 851 patients hospitalized in isolation. The outbreak, caused by Bundibugyo virus, has affected six provinces in the Democratic Republic of the Congo. Meanwhile, the World Health Organization reports that some Ebola treatment centers in Bunia are operating close to full capacity, increasing the urgency of expanding care [1,2].

For patients and families, the essential message is to recognize possible symptoms early and contact health services before arriving at a clinic. Ebola requires urgent assessment after a relevant exposure, but the growing outbreak does not mean that people everywhere face the same risk [3,4].

DRC Ebola Outbreak: What the Latest Figures Show

ECDC reports 262 additional confirmed cases and 103 additional deaths compared with its September 4 update. This increase covers several reporting days, not a single day. The latest daily comparison recorded 82 additional cases and 41 deaths [1].

Across the six affected provinces, ECDC lists 61 affected health zones out of 151. The provincial figures show where the reported burden is concentrated [1].

These are reported surveillance totals, which remain subject to review and reconciliation. An affected province does not necessarily have the same level of transmission in every community.

Why Some Ebola Treatment Centers Are Nearly Full

WHO’s September 7 report describes uneven pressure on treatment facilities. Overall bed occupancy in Ituri was approximately 62%, but some centers, particularly in Bunia, were operating at 90% to 100% occupancy. The distinction matters: available beds elsewhere do not necessarily resolve shortages where patients are seeking care [2].

WHO estimates that the response will need more than 6,200 additional staff members and equipment for 2,071 additional operational beds over the next three months. These are projected additional requirements, not resources already available [2].

Treatment capacity involves more than providing beds. Patients need trained personnel, monitoring, fluids, medicines, protective equipment, and safe separation of suspected and confirmed infections. WHO describes continuing efforts to reorganize facilities and strengthen these services as demand grows [2].

How Bundibugyo Ebola Spreads

Bundibugyo virus is one of the viruses that cause Ebola disease. Infection can spread when blood or other body fluids from someone who is ill or has died from Ebola reach another person’s broken skin, eyes, nose, or mouth. Contaminated bedding, clothing, equipment, and other materials can also present a risk [3].

Ebola is not spread through airborne transmission or ordinary casual contact. During acute infection, people generally become infectious after symptoms begin. Direct care without appropriate protection and contact with a deceased person’s body are important exposure risks [3,4].

Early Ebola Symptoms Should Not Be Ignored

Symptoms can develop between 2 and 21 days after infection. Early illness may involve fever, marked tiredness, muscle pain, headache, or a sore throat. Vomiting, diarrhea, and abdominal pain can follow [3].

These symptoms overlap with malaria and other infections, so symptoms alone cannot establish the diagnosis. Recent travel, contact with someone who is ill, and exposure to blood or body fluids help clinicians decide whether Ebola testing is needed [3].

Do not wait for bleeding before seeking help. WHO notes that bleeding is less frequent than many people assume and may occur later in the illness [3].

What to Do After a Possible Exposure

Contact local public health services promptly after a possible exposure, even before symptoms appear. Follow the monitoring instructions provided for your circumstances. After travel from an affected area, health authorities commonly advise monitoring for symptoms for 21 days [4,5].

If symptoms develop, separate yourself from others and call health services immediately. Explain your symptoms, travel dates, and any possible exposure. Do not arrive unannounced at a clinic or hospital, and do not continue traveling while ill. Calling ahead allows a suitable facility and safe assessment arrangements to be identified [4,5].

SituationAppropriate next step
Possible exposure without symptomsContact public health services for an exposure assessment and monitoring instructions.
Fever or other compatible symptoms after relevant travel or exposureSeparate from others and call health services immediately before attending in person.
Symptoms requiring emergency careCall emergency services and disclose the possible Ebola exposure or recent travel before responders arrive.

Urgent assessment should not be delayed while trying home remedies or waiting for symptoms to become more severe [5].

What Treatment Is Available for Bundibugyo Ebola?

Early supportive care remains essential. This can include oral or intravenous fluids, correction of electrolyte losses, blood pressure support, clinical monitoring, and treatment of complications or additional infections. WHO’s current clinical guidance applies to Bundibugyo and other filovirus diseases [6].

Supportive care is active medical treatment, not simply observation. Severe vomiting and diarrhea, for example, can require carefully monitored fluid replacement. Patients should receive care in facilities equipped to manage both their illness and infection prevention needs [6].

Can Existing Ebola Vaccines Protect Against This Outbreak?

Protection against one Ebola virus cannot automatically be assumed to protect against another.

WHO’s updated emergency guidance, published September 1, states that evidence remains insufficient to determine whether Ervebo provides clinically meaningful protection against Bundibugyo virus in humans. Although animal, immune response, and observational findings suggest possible cross protection, WHO recommends using the vaccine for Bundibugyo outbreaks only within research protocols [7].

Vaccination therefore should not be presented as proven protection against this outbreak or as a replacement for infection prevention measures [7].

What Current Treatment Research Is Testing

The WHO sponsored PARTNERS randomized clinical trial is evaluating the monoclonal antibody MBP134, the antiviral remdesivir, and whether combining them improves outcomes in Bundibugyo virus disease. Participating patients also receive supportive care [8].

WHO’s August 28 update reported that more than 250 patients had enrolled across three treatment facilities in Ituri. That update described research progress, not evidence that either investigational treatment had already been shown to improve survival [9].

What the Outbreak Means for International Travelers

Imported cases have previously occurred outside the DRC, including in Europe. Nevertheless, ECDC’s September 7 update continues to assess the likelihood of infection for the general EU/EEA population as very low. That assessment should not be applied to someone with a direct, unprotected exposure to an infected person [1,4].

Travel advice is more specific than the general population risk assessment. CDC currently advises avoiding all travel to Ituri and North Kivu and avoiding nonessential travel to Haut Uele and Tshopo. Travelers to other areas should follow the precautions and monitoring advice applicable to their itinerary [10].

Entry restrictions and screening requirements may depend on recent travel, including transit stops. Check current destination requirements before departure rather than assuming that a low general population risk means travel is unrestricted [5,10].

Frequently Asked Questions

Is everyone who develops a fever after visiting the DRC infected with Ebola?

No. Fever can result from malaria and many other infections. However, compatible symptoms after relevant travel or exposure require prompt assessment. Call health services before attending a facility so that both Ebola and other possible causes can be evaluated safely.

Can someone survive Bundibugyo Ebola?

Yes. Recovery is possible, and early supportive care can improve the chance of survival. The absence of an approved treatment specifically for Bundibugyo virus does not mean that medical care is ineffective or should be delayed.

Can Ebola spread before symptoms begin?

During acute infection, people generally do not transmit Ebola before symptoms develop. Anyone identified as a contact should still follow public health monitoring instructions because symptoms can appear up to 21 days after infection.
